Output d75f843fefc26f129bf712441fa083e15ddbca62eae7de76a0bc5b8927a0ce88:1

value
23957229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65bfeed907da796734dde09b2d9d2e5e05e14192 OP_EQUAL
address
A1iGqW8xg75xn5LiocpVX252S2oNTFoXcP
transaction
d75f843fefc26f129bf712441fa083e15ddbca62eae7de76a0bc5b8927a0ce88